Dr. Pushpendra Kumar is a Professor in the Department of Aerospace Engineering at Graphic Era (Deemed to be University), Dehradun. He earned his Ph.D. in Dynamics and Control from the University of Lille, France, supported by the European project WEASTFLOWS. He holds an M. Tech. in CAD/CAM and Robotics from IIT Roorkee and a B.Tech. in Mechanical Engineering from U.P. Technical University, India. His doctoral research focused on system-of-systems (SoS) engineering and its applications in intelligent transportation systems (ITS), where he also contributed key deliverables to the WEASTFLOWS project on ICT tools for sustainable logistics in Europe. Dr. Kumar has two years of postdoctoral research experience at the CNRS Laboratory CRIStAL, France, funded by two national French research projects in the area of mobile robotics.
With more than 12 years of teaching and research experience, Dr. Kumar has also taught postgraduate courses in the International Master in Robotics and Transportation (MRT) program at Polytech Lille, France. He has supervised two Ph.D. thesis and numerous undergraduate and postgraduate projects. He serves as a reviewer for several high-impact journals, including IEEE/ASME Transactions on Mechatronics, IEEE Transactions on Industrial Electronics, IEEE Access, Scientific Reports, Journal of the Franklin Institute, Cell Reports Physical Science, and Journal of Systems and Control Engineering, as well as prestigious IEEE conferences such as CoDIT, ECC, ROBIO, SoSE, etc.
Dr. Kumar has also been a visiting researcher at the University of Lille. He has delivered invited talks at the University of Yaoundé (Cameroon), Universidad Autónoma de Baja California (Mexico), and NIT Jamshedpur. He has travelled to many countries for academic and professional engagements, including visits to France, Germany, England, Belgium, South Africa, Ireland, Scotland, Italy, Luxembourg, Switzerland, the Netherlands, and Malaysia. He has authored more than 50 research papers in international journals and conferences, including IEEE Transactions on Industrial Electronics, IEEE Transactions on Intelligent Transportation Systems, IEEE/ASME Transactions on Mechatronics, and IEEE Transactions on Systems, Man, and Cybernetics, etc. His research interests include soft robotics, dynamic modeling, simulation, control, and fault diagnosis of complex multi-domain physical systems, with applications in robotics, transportation, and mechatronic systems.
